NEPSE bounces back with 127-point gain



KATHMANDU: The Nepal Stock Exchange (NEPSE) Index on Monday made a robust comeback, surging by 127.32 points or 4.72% to settle at 2,823.25 points.

This resurgence follows two days of declines, including a drop of 53.63 points in the prior session, which had left the index at 2,695.93 points.

The trading session opened with the index at 2,698 points and saw notable fluctuations throughout the day.

It hit a peak of 2,823.70 points and a low of 2,678.91 points before closing at its final position.

Market activity was lively, with 335 stocks traded through 160,579 transactions.

A total of 31,430,048 shares changed hands, resulting in a turnover of Rs. 13.10 billion.

The market capitalization climbed to Rs. 4.48 trillion, while the float market capitalization was recorded at Rs. 1.58 trillion.
